Output 9966edc63543514e7914b955ea5dbf00e95d157a548ba02b2655316aea1c5443:0

value
17528119
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a5f4bc76d440532229fe0f4774e77dd070ca7c38 OP_EQUAL
address
3GpWbmH9kobntMoHUpfsDuWX3u7aTTW3Y4
transaction
9966edc63543514e7914b955ea5dbf00e95d157a548ba02b2655316aea1c5443
spent
true